Mocksville Drinking Water Quality Information

Clean drinking water is essential for maintaining good health and overall well-being. Safe, contaminant-free water helps prevent the spread of diseases, supports proper hydration, and ensures the body's vital functions operate smoothly.

Mocksville's Primary Drinking Water Source: Surface Water

Drinking Water Contaminant Levels

Lead
6.4 ppb
Health standard: 0 ppb
Legal limit: 15 ppb
Chlorate
50 ppb
Health standard: 210 ppb
Legal limit: No Limit Set
Chromium (hexavalent)
0.065 ppb
Health standard: 0.02 ppb
Legal limit: No Limit Set
Haloacetic Acids (HAA5)
33.9636 ppb
Health standard: 0.1 ppb
Legal limit: 60 ppb
Six Brominated Haloacetic Acids
6.2696 ppb
Health standard: Not Set
Legal limit: No Limit Set
Haloacetic Acids (HAA9)
39.1633 ppb
Health standard: .06 ppb
Legal limit: No Limit Set
Manganese
7.208 ppb
Health standard: 100 ppb
Legal limit: No Limit Set
Strontium
36 ppb
Health standard: 1.5 ppm
Legal limit: No Limit Set
Vanadium
0.2 ppb
Health standard: 21 ppb
Legal limit: No Limit Set
Contaminant Data Based on Averages of SDWA LCR Samples and UCMR 3, UCMR 4, and UCMR 5 Samples. Health standards are based on guidelines set by the EPA, WHO, or state health departments. Health standards are based on possible negative health side effects if that level of contaminant is exceeded. Legal limits are set and enforced by EPA regulations.

Frequently Asked Questions

Can I choose my electric company in Mocksville?

Not at this time, the state of North Carolina has not deregulated electric utilities. The primary electric company providing power to Mocksville is Energy United.

Can I choose my natural gas utility provider in Mocksville, NC?

No, North Carolina has not deregulated its natural gas utilities. The primary gas company in Mocksville is Piedmont Natural Gas.

Does Mocksville offer municipal electricity services?

No, Mocksville does not provide municipal electric service to it's residents. However, it is likely that there are essential municipal services offered to the Mocksville area, like providing safe and clean water, handling sewage treatment and wastewater disposal by Davie County Water System.
